A compact center with daily rhythm.
Melzo feels compact and practical, with an easygoing pace that suits simple, on-foot city days.
Known for
A practical east-of-Milan town with a lived-in center, local services, and an everyday Lombardy rhythm that feels unpolished, local, and straightforward.
Best for
First-time visitors who want a quieter local base, work trips that stretch into a weekend, and travelers looking for an unfussy stay near the city.
Walkability
The compact center is easy to cover on foot, especially around the main streets and station area, where daily errands, cafes, and services sit close together.
Closest airport
Milan Linate Airport (LIN), to the west of the center.
Ideal trip length
One or two nights usually feels right, giving you enough time for a simple stay without overplanning.

Annual events worth planning around
Salone del Mobile
A major design fair each April, drawing exhibitions, launches, and industry visitors across the city.
Milan Fashion Week
Runway shows and appointments each February and September, centered on fashion houses and trade events.
MITO SettembreMusica
A citywide classical music festival each September, with concerts staged in halls and historic venues.
Oh Bej! Oh Bej!
A long-running December fair with stalls, food, and seasonal traditions around the city center.
